Output 291507641d95ae52c6d6bd7e959d4abcc1eb4b75969cd593d951a59743df7b9e:1

value
23154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21af4d2c4af7d323e65f592c77f227781ac67c123b854b926f65d1864b5a95c0
address
bc1pyxh56tz27lfj8ejltyk80u380qdvvlqj8wz5hyn0vhgcvj66jhqqz95npz
transaction
291507641d95ae52c6d6bd7e959d4abcc1eb4b75969cd593d951a59743df7b9e
confirmations
96317
spent
true